Metro Global Solution Center (MGSC) is internal solution partner for METRO, a €29.8 Billion international wholesaler with operations in 31 countries through 661 stores & a team of 93,000 people globally. Metro operates in a further 10 countries with its Food Service Distribution (FSD) business and it is thus active in a total of 34 countries.

MGSC, location wise is present in Pune (India), Düsseldorf (Germany) and Szczecin (Poland). We provide IT & Business operations support to 31 countries, speak 24+ languages and process over 18,000 transactions a day. Key responsibilities & accountabilities:

  1. Packaging Design: Create innovative, production-ready packaging designs that meet brand guidelines and market requirements.
  2. Printing Knowledge: Apply advanced understanding of printing techniques (offset, digital, flexographic, etc.), ensuring high-quality output across diverse materials.
  3. Material Adaptation: Customize designs for various packaging types (boxes, pouches, labels, etc.), taking into account material constraints and specifications.
  4. Content Consistency: Utilize style guides and templates to deliver cohesive designs across multiple formats.
  5. Customer Collaboration: Understanding customer briefing and Incorporating customer feedback efficiently, ensuring revisions are executed promptly for on-time delivery.
  6. Quality Assurance: Verify designs for accuracy, ensuring proper resolution, color consistency, and print-readiness.
  7. Mentorship: Mentor junior designers, fostering knowledge sharing and skill development within the team.
  8. Process Optimization: Identify and recommend improvements in packaging and print design workflows to enhance efficiency and output quality.

About METRO AG

METRO is a leading international food wholesaler which specialises in serving the needs of hotels, restaurants, and caterers (HoReCa) as well as independent merchants (Traders). Around the world, METRO has approx. 15 million customers who benefit from the wholesale company’s unique multichannel mix: customers can purchase their goods in one of the large stores in their area as well as by delivery (Food Service Distribution, FSD) – all digitally supported and connected. In parallel, METRO MARKETS is being developed as an international online marketplace for the needs of professional customers which has been growing and expanding continuously since 2019. Acting sustainably is one of the company principles of METRO which has been listed in various sustainability indices and rankings, including MSCI, Sustainalytics and CDP. METRO operates in more than 30 countries and employs over 85,000 people worldwide. In financial year 2023/24, METRO generated sales of €31 billion.
